查看Linux上MySQL

MySQL是一种常见的关系型数据库管理系统,被广泛应用于各种应用程序中。在Linux操作系统上,我们可以使用一些命令来查看MySQL的相关信息,包括版本、运行状态等。本文将介绍如何在Linux上查看MySQL,并提供一些常用的命令示例。

1. 查看MySQL版本

要查看MySQL的版本信息,可以使用mysql命令行工具,并执行以下命令:

mysql --version

这将显示MySQL的版本号,例如:

mysql  Ver 8.0.26-0ubuntu0.20.04.3 for Linux on x86_64 ((Ubuntu))

2. 连接到MySQL服务器

在执行MySQL相关命令之前,我们需要先连接到MySQL服务器。可以使用mysql命令行工具,并指定要连接的MySQL服务器的相关信息,例如:

mysql -h hostname -u username -p

其中,hostname是MySQL服务器的主机名或IP地址,username是连接MySQL服务器的用户名。执行以上命令后,系统会提示输入密码。输入正确的密码后,即可连接到MySQL服务器。

3. 查看数据库列表

连接到MySQL服务器后,可以使用以下命令来查看数据库列表:

SHOW DATABASES;

这将列出MySQL服务器上的所有数据库,例如:

+--------------------+
| Database           |
+--------------------+
| information_schema |
| mysql              |
| performance_schema |
| sys                |
+--------------------+

4. 使用特定数据库

要使用特定的数据库,可以使用以下命令:

USE database_name;

其中,database_name是要使用的数据库的名称。执行以上命令后,将切换到指定的数据库,并可以执行该数据库下的相关操作。

5. 查看表列表

在使用特定数据库后,可以使用以下命令来查看表列表:

SHOW TABLES;

这将列出当前数据库中的所有表,例如:

+------------------+
| Tables_in_mysql  |
+------------------+
| user             |
| db               |
| tables_priv      |
| columns_priv     |
| ...
+------------------+

6. 查看表结构

要查看特定表的结构,可以使用以下命令:

DESCRIBE table_name;

其中,table_name是要查看结构的表的名称。执行以上命令后,将显示该表的结构信息,包括字段名、数据类型、键信息等。

7. 执行SQL语句

在连接到MySQL服务器后,可以执行各种SQL语句来查询、插入、更新或删除数据。以下是一些常用的SQL语句示例:

  • 查询表中的所有数据:
SELECT * FROM table_name;
  • 插入数据到表中:
INSERT INTO table_name (column1, column2, column3) VALUES (value1, value2, value3);
  • 更新表中的数据:
UPDATE table_name SET column1 = value1, column2 = value2 WHERE condition;
  • 删除表中的数据:
DELETE FROM table_name WHERE condition;

这些只是一些常见的SQL语句示例,实际使用中可以根据具体需求和表结构进行相应的调整。

8. 退出MySQL服务器

当操作完成后,可以使用以下命令来退出MySQL服务器:

EXIT;

9. 总结

本文介绍了如何在Linux上查看MySQL的相关信息,并提供了一些常用的命令示例。通过学习这些命令,可以更方便地管理和操作MySQL数据库。

10. 参考文献

  • [MySQL Documentation](
  • [MySQL Tutorial](